Problem

The existing connection devices for heat exchangers, particularly evaporators in air conditioning systems, face challenges in optimizing the orientation of expansion valves while maintaining rectilinear internal fluid ducts and avoiding increased size, especially when the evaporator bundle is vertically oriented.

Innovation Solution

A connection device with a lateral panel featuring transversely aligned inlet/outlet openings and a connector of the same length, allowing for rectilinear orientation of internal fluid ducts, and utilizing a connection element with coaxial and elbow conduits to guide fluids, enabling the expansion valve to be positioned vertically or slightly inclined without increasing the exchanger's size.

AI summary

A connection device for a heat exchanger between a first fluid (L) and a second fluid (G), said device comprising a connector (30) and a lateral end panel (37) of a heat exchange bundle (14) of said exchanger, said lateral panel (37) including at least one connection element (38) comprising transversely aligned inlet/outlet openings (47, 47′), said connection element (38) allowing the first fluid to flow between the bundle and the inlet and outlet openings (34, 36) of the connector (30), aligned longitudinally or at an angle relative to said inlet/outlet openings (47, 47′) of the connection element (38), said connection element (38) and said connector (30) being of substantially the same length.
